How they compare
Türkiye currently reports 103.6% against 103.5% in Dominican Republic, a difference of 0.1%.
The two have swapped places 4 times across 29 shared years of data; in 1971 it was Türkiye ahead.
Dominican Republic ranks 73rd and Türkiye ranks 72nd of 203 countries.
Across the 6 decades both report, Dominican Republic averaged higher in 4 and Türkiye in 2.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| Dominican Republic | Türkiye |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1970s | 96.9% | 108.0% | 11.1% | Türkiye |
| 1980s | 116.9% | 108.0% | 8.9% | Dominican Republic |
| 1990s | 110.5% | 104.2% | 6.3% | Dominican Republic |
| 2000s | 114.2% | 106.3% | 7.9% | Dominican Republic |
| 2010s | 114.2% | 105.5% | 8.7% | Dominican Republic |
| 2020s | 103.1% | 103.3% | 0.2% | Türkiye |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.

About this data
Gross enrollment ratio is the ratio of total enrollment, regardless of age, to the population of the age group that officially corresponds to the level of education shown. Primary education provides children with basic reading, writing, and mathematics skills along with an elementary understanding of such subjects as history, geography, natural science, social science, art, and music.
